The U.S. Navy’s Naval Surface Warfare Center Dahlgren Division is soliciting quotations for the procurement of a Stratasys Pro J35 3D printer under a combined synopsis/solicitation numbered N0017826Q6826, issued as a Request for Quotation under FAR Part 12 simplified acquisition procedures. The requirement is exclusively for the Stratasys Pro J35 model due to its unique ability to produce functional prototypes and parts using up to three different materials simultaneously in a single print, a capability deemed essential for meeting specific operational specifications that no other model has demonstrably fulfilled. Award will be made on a Lowest Price Technically Acceptable basis, with submission limited to authorized resellers or distributors who provide valid documentation from Stratasys Inc., the original equipment manufacturer, confirming their authority to sell the product. All offerors must be registered in the System for Award Management, and quotations must include all costs—shipping, freight, tariffs, and duties—to Dahlgren, Virginia, with no additional charges permitted after award. The acquisition is a sole source under FAR 6.103-1(d) based on brand name specificity, and the Buy American Act applies unless the value exceeds the Trade Agreements Act threshold, in which case the latter governs. Responses are due by 12:00 p.m. EST on August 6, 2026, with an anticipated award date by August 31, 2026. The solicitation is publicly announced in SAM.gov starting July 28, 2026, and no separate written solicitation will be issued. Quotations must be submitted via the SF 1449 form and must strictly adhere to the terms and conditions of the solicitation, with any exceptions potentially resulting in rejection. Offerors are encouraged to provide pricing data to support price reasonableness determinations. The point of contact for inquiries is James Embrey, reachable via email at james.d.embrey3.civ@us.navy.mil or by phone at 540-498-5241. The place of performance is Dahlgren, Virginia, and DFARS 252.225-7013 for duty-free entry may apply as appropriate. Failure to provide proof of authorization from Stratasys Inc. will disqualify a quotation from consideration.
